It is usually to visit the beautiful Romanesque collegiate church, built in the 12th and 13th centuries, that one goes to this charming town, overlooking the Orcia valley, and situated on the Via Francigena, 45 kilometres south-east of Siena. The portals of this collegiate church are particularly noteworthy, one dating from 1080, the other from the 13th century. Inside, the superb triptych of Sano di Pietro is worth seeing. The town is also home to one of the most beautiful Italian gardens of the 16th century, the Horti Leonini (located near the Porta Nuova). Finally, a market is held every second and fourth Tuesday of the month.
